Sanofi Group Head, NA Employer Branding in Cambridge, Massachusetts
Our Employer branding team aims to elevate our employer reputation and increase brand awareness through our talent marketing strategy, channels, content, and campaigns, thus ensuring Sanofi is positioned to attract and engage the talent it needs to support its ambition in chasing the miracles of science.
We are seeking an Employer Brand lead for the US (one of our key market’s) who has a talent for creating and executing employer brand content and initiatives that illustrate and celebrate what’s happening in our dynamic US businesses.
About you
As an ideal candidate, you consider yourself a creative generalist, and someone who not only has inspiring brand ideas, but who can bring them to life. You value the importance of discovering and telling people-driven stories, building trusted interpersonal relationships, and ensuring diversity is at the heart of everything you, and we, do.
The ideal candidate brings a broad-based set of experience and skills to the role including employer brand-reputation management, optimization through social, thought leadership campaigns, content strategy, optimization and management; and is always looking for new, innovative ways of communicating including digital, storytelling, advocacy and future trends.
You will report to the Head of Talent Acquisition, NA and will be an important member of our US talent team and the Global Employer Branding network, with many opportunities for ownership and growth along the way.
What You’ll Do:
Define and build regional Employer Brand strategies, in line with our Global approach
Launch the Sanofi Employee Value Proposition in the US and define targeted approach for specific BUs/BFs/job families.
Animate the network of local TA leads around Employer Brand activations and ensures best practice sharing across the US
In partnership with internal stakeholders and external partners: Produce a range of content for use across social media , LinkedIn, Instagram etc),Careers website, digital branding platforms (like Glassdoor that helps us achieve our employer brand goals.
Be the link to the social media and digital comms team on Employer brand content topics: own our content calendar and manage reporting
This individual contributor role requires working cross-functionally and influencing peers from our global and local : Branding and Communications, Diversity and Experience, Talent, People and Culture teams and Employee advocates.
Spearhead the employee advocacy program for the US to ensure ambassadors are engaged to share their Sanofi experience, amplifying awareness
Manage the content alignment to Global Guidelines for corporate career sites and social.
Manage relations with relevant agencies.
Establish and track key metrics that define success for the local employer brand (social media and web data, social listening data…).
What You Need to Succeed:
BA/BS and 3-5 years of experience in Recruitment Marketing, Employer Branding, Communications, or relevant experience
Minimum 3 years of social media/content marketing experience in a corporate setting
Creative, and convincing storyteller, able to inspire and lead from the front
Collaborative and inclusive with high influencing skills
Understanding of social media best practices and the nuances of channels (like Twitter, Instagram, LinkedIn, etc.)
Experience with content creation/management
